Re: Dropped my £400 kit! Is it repairable???? Arrgggh!!!
Posted: Thu Feb 26, 2015 10:19 pm
by Starwave
Ai, the spigot is for location. You haven't damaged the transfer port edges by the looks of the photo. I would have a reet good butchers for any cracks when tidying the raggy edge though. No one wants a chunk, or even a sliver, of steel round their crank.
